Inside, the townhouse features original architectural details, including hardwood floors, exposed brick walls - some with original horse tie rings still forged into them. The dramatic ceiling heights throughout and the double ceiling height in the great room upstairs, floor-to-ceiling windows, and a stunning lightwell and atrium create an atmosphere of grandeur and openness. A seperate floor through suite is set up in the downstairs floor of the building, with access to private outdoor space, a backyard patio. The building's roof has fantastic north and south views of the city including Hudson Yards and One Highline. The building also features two separate doors for the two suites, adding to its unique appeal.

Originally built in 1901, this three-story townhouse has a storied past, having once served as horse stables and storage facility off of a once industrial 10th avenue. Its enduring charm is further enhanced by a grandfathered curb cut, a gated brick porch, and a backyard patio. The building dimensions are 25 ft x 65 ft, with a lot size of 25 ft x 80 ft, providing a generous 4,875 square feet of space. The property boasts a max. usable floor area of 12,040 square feet, with an unused FAR of 7,160 square feet, offering extensive development potential.
